Data on the amount of time spent studying for a particular exam at a high school were collected for 150 students. You want to know if half of the students spent at least how much time studying for that exam. Which of the following would you compute?
 
  A) Median B) Arithmetic mean
  C) Coefficient of variation D) Coefficient of correlation

Q. 2

Data on the amount of time spent studying and the exam score of 150 students at a high school were collected. You want to know if a student's exam score is linearly related to the amount of time spent on studying. Which of the following would you compute?
 
  A) Median B) Coefficient of correlation
  C) Coefficient of variation D) Arithmetic mean

Q. 3

True or False: Data were collected on the amount of detergent used in gallons in a month by 25 drive-through car wash operations in Phoenix. You can use a time-series plot to present this information.
 
  Indicate whether the statement is true or false

Q. 4

True or False: The opinions (classified as for, neutral, or against) of a sample of 200 people were broken down by gender about the latest congressional plan to eliminate anti-trust exemptions for professional baseball. You can present this information using a scatter plot.
 
  Indicate whether the statement is true or false

Q. 5

True or False: A sample of 200 students at a Big-Ten university was taken after the midterm to ask whether they went bar hopping the weekend before the midterm or spent the weekend studying, and whether they did well or poorly on the midterm. You can use a contingency table to present this information.
 
  Indicate whether the statement is true or false

Q. 6

True or False: A survey was conducted to determine how people rated the quality of programming available on television. Respondents were asked to rate the overall quality from 0 (no quality at all) to 100 (extremely good quality). A cumulative percentage polygon (ogive) can be used to present this information.
 
  Indicate whether the statement is true or false
